Output efa88c3747120c45df2e619dd25ea837b080006c5541dca9e167ca54ed23e0b8:0

value
50000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 48fa3120654eb688a7d5600340f4dcf9a779d1e0 OP_EQUALVERIFY OP_CHECKSIG
address
17esNT67sv5uA3xaFSy94evaBhFTVkzzvt
transaction
efa88c3747120c45df2e619dd25ea837b080006c5541dca9e167ca54ed23e0b8
spent
true